Virender Sehwag, the Indian opener with dashing style, who keeps his mind completely free when he is on the batting side on the pitch, while humming songs, bhajans, especially Sai Baba’s, and also those featured on a Bollywood star as he is a fan of the super star Amitabh Bachchan humming his songs sung by Kishore Kumar, has challenged the mystery spinner Ajantha Mendis of SriLanka.
On the eve of the Team India’s departure for Srilanka for an ODI series, the very vocal Sehwag surprised everyone by saying that after studying the style of Mendis, be it an off-spin, googly or middle finger push, he is now able to play off each ball of Mendis successfully and was confident of hitting boundaries.
Mendis style of keeping three to four fielders close to the batsman means there is enough open space to hit boundaries and Sehwag just wants to do that.
Telling the Bowler that his style has been studied and completely unravelled will naturally be an attempt to demoralise the bowler and Sehwag is trying to do just that.
Apart from that, Sehwag is a batsman for whom win is the only thing that matters, even hitting a double ton is not so exciting as winning a match for the team.
With that perspective with more players, team India should be able to overcome.
